Spray Dryer, specifically the centrifugal spray drying system, is an advanced and efficient technology used across various industries for the rapid transformation of liquid solutions or suspensions into dry powders. This system is designed to ensure high-quality output by utilizing a combination of heat and centrifugal force to evaporate moisture from the material, resulting in a fine, uniform powder. The centrifugal spray drying system is particularly valued for its ability to maintain the integrity of sensitive ingredients, making it a preferred choice in pharmaceuticals, food processing, and chemical manufacturing sectors.

The detailed description of the centrifugal spray drying system reveals its complex yet user-friendly design. The process begins with the preparation of the feed material, which is then pumped into the system. Inside the dryer, the material is atomized into fine droplets using a high-speed rotating disc or nozzle. As the droplets come into contact with hot air, the moisture is rapidly evaporated, leaving behind dry particles. These particles are collected using a cyclone separator or filter system, ensuring a clean and efficient process. The entire system is controlled through an automated interface, allowing operators to monitor and adjust parameters such as temperature, flow rate, and pressure for optimal results.
The centrifugal spray drying system finds extensive use in multiple industries. In the food industry, it is employed to produce powdered milk, instant coffee, and flavorings, preserving the taste and nutritional value of the original ingredients. In the pharmaceutical sector, it is used to create powdered drug formulations, ensuring stability and ease of administration. The chemical industry benefits from its ability to produce fine chemical powders, while the agricultural sector uses it for the development of fertilizers and pesticides.
